    The National Football League (NFL) now faces data challenges on a scale unmatched by any other sporting organisation. With every game generating billions of data points — covering player tracking, high-definition video and multi-platform fan engagement — the need for a robust and responsive data strategy is no longer optional. Each season, the league processes petabytes of information while dealing with growing cybersecurity risks and tightening regulatory demands.

    AI has transformed how businesses work, boosting creativity and productivity, adding strategic value and making the vast amounts of enterprise data across a network more valuable. That added value, however, turns much of what AI improves into a prime target for hackers and malicious actors. In particular, the rapid adoption of AI and Gen AI solutions creates concerns for businesses around the privacy and security of stored information, access to enterprise data and the misuse of technology.
